2026年学位课考试试题含答案解析.docxVIP

  • 0
  • 0
  • 约4.58千字
  • 约 8页
  • 2026-02-18 发布于中国
  • 举报

2026年学位课考试试题含答案解析

姓名:__________考号:__________

一、单选题(共10题)

1.计算机网络的体系结构中最内层是哪一层?()

A.应用层

B.表示层

C.会话层

D.传输层

2.在HTML文档中,用于定义标题的标签是?()

A.p

B.div

C.h1

D.span

3.以下哪种编程语言是解释型语言?()

A.Java

B.C

C.Python

D.C++

4.在数据库中,什么是关系型数据库的核心概念?()

A.数据库表

B.数据库索引

C.数据库连接

D.数据库查询

5.在Linux系统中,查看当前系统所有用户的命令是?()

A.ps

B.who

C.top

D.users

6.以下哪个协议用于电子邮件传输?()

A.HTTP

B.SMTP

C.FTP

D.TCP

7.在JavaScript中,如何声明一个变量?()

A.varvariable;

B.letvariable;

C.constvariable;

D.alloftheabove

8.在Java中,哪个关键字用于继承另一个类?()

A.extends

B.implements

C.import

D.new

9.以下哪个操作符用于字符串拼接?()

A.+

B.-

C.*,

D./

10.在Python中,如何检查一个变量是否为空?()

A.ifvariable:pass

B.ifvariableisNone:pass

C.ifvariableisnotNone:pass

D.ifnotvariable:pass

二、多选题(共5题)

11.以下哪些是Python中的内置数据类型?()

A.字符串

B.列表

C.字典

D.类

E.函数

12.在数据库设计中,以下哪些是常用的范式?()

A.第一范式

B.第二范式

C.第三范式

D.第四范式

E.第五范式

13.以下哪些是HTML5中新增的语义化标签?()

A.header

B.nav

C.section

D.article

E.footer

14.在Linux系统中,以下哪些命令可以用来查看系统信息?()

A.uname

B.hostname

C.top

D.free

E.df

15.以下哪些是JavaScript中的事件处理方法?()

A.onclick

B.onmouseover

C.onchange

D.onload

E.onsubmit

三、填空题(共5题)

16.计算机科学中的算法复杂度通常用时间复杂度和空间复杂度来衡量,其中时间复杂度表示算法执行的时间增长速度,而空间复杂度表示算法执行过程中所需内存的多少。时间复杂度常用大O符号表示,例如O(1)、O(n)、O(n^2)等,其中O(1)表示算法的时间复杂度为常数级。

17.在HTML中,用于定义网页标题的标签是________标签,该标签通常位于________标签内部。

18.在Python中,可以使用________关键字来定义一个函数,函数定义后需要使用________关键字来调用。

19.数据库设计中的范式是用来指导数据库设计,以减少数据冗余和提高数据的一致性。第一范式要求每个属性都是________,第二范式要求满足第一范式的同时,每个非主属性________。

20.在Linux系统中,可以通过________命令查看当前登录的用户,________命令可以查看系统的CPU使用情况。

四、判断题(共5题)

21.在C语言中,变量必须在声明后才能使用。()

A.正确B.错误

22.JavaScript中的函数可以没有参数。()

A.正确B.错误

23.在SQL中,JOIN操作用于连接两个或多个表的数据。()

A.正确B.错误

24.HTML5中的所有元素都可以使用class属性来添加样式。()

A.正确B.错误

25.Python中的列表是不可变数据类型。()

A.正确B.错误

五、简单题(共5题)

26.请简述数据库事务的四个特性(ACID)分别是什么?

27.解释HTTP协议中的GET和POST方法的主要区别。

28.在Python中,如何实现单

文档评论(0)

1亿VIP精品文档

相关文档